I think maybe this number still works: 0330-8085456 8am-4pm Monday to Friday and 8.30am-2pm Saturday.

Overall, I found Evri are useless, Amazon tend to only use them for returns, where lots go into a skip anyway, as nothing has to be packaged any more.

£20 transit cover, compared to RM £150 - shows how even Evri don't trust their deliveries.

We only use Evri if no other choice. Then we add signed for, as then a better chance of a delivery (plus a label on the parcel reminding it is Signed For).

Even the £20 is hard to claim as Amazon's Evri (Hermes) Account. Assuming you are using Buy Shipping.

Nag them, they sometimes pay out, usually takes hours of your time, far more than £20 worth!

This has happened at least 15 times for some of my returns.

The buyer requests a return, Amazon provides the EVRI return label and then EVRI looses the parcel on the way back. The client gets the refund and we are left without the parcel. When contacting EVRI, they advise that Amazon has provided the label and they cannot provide any information in regards to the claim processs.

It is a vicious cirlce and from experience we have realized that there is no option to resolve this.
